
Prick your conscience
Metaphorical Sting
 The phrase suggests a sharp mental discomfort as if conscience has been physically stung. 
Cheating in the exam pricked his conscience for weeks.
 Emotional Trigger
 It is used when an action or event triggers a feeling of guilt or remorse. 
Lying to her parents really pricked her conscience.
 Reflective Moments
 Often used to describe a moment of reflection that causes a change of heart or behavior. 
Ignoring the charity appeal pricked his conscience later on.
